I do concur. They will be on thin stock (like regular W501's), grainy images (like regular W501's) and no "G-4-22" nor number at top. I think W501-2 is a much better description for the set than to lump them along with regular W575-1's.

Rhett, thanks for your confirmation. Yes, these 3 cards are on thin stock like regular W501s (which I now refer to as W501-1s). A very interesting aspect of these 3 cards is that someone, presumably whomever owned them before the eBay seller, wrote a number in pencil in the upper-right-hand corner of each card. This is exactly where the printed card number appears on a W501-1 card, AND the penciled numbers on these 3 cards are the correct printed card numbers that appear on the W501-1 cards of these 3 players; so, apparently, a prior owner did make the connection between these cards and the numbered W501-1s.
